INSPIRATION
Sharks are portrayed as monstrous creatures in popular culture and media due to their appearance. They might not be the friendliest creatures, but they do not mean any harm to humans as we are not ideal food source for sharks. Every year, there are 5-10 shark related fatalities and around 100 shark attacks on humans in the world whereas, humans kill around 100 million sharks every year. Sharks are on the top of the food chain and eat smaller fish to survive.
By killing the sharks, the fishing industry can increase the number of catches, resulting into increase in their profit. Although sharks are shown as enemies of humans in mass media, they have a significantly important role in maintaining the balance of livestock in the ecosystem.
DETAIL
‘Sharks out of the Blue Door’ is a swimwear/ resort wear collection celebrating the importance of sharks. For this project, I collaborated with Newarts Studio to create an animation displaying the importance of sharks on preserving corals. Stills from that animation film were then used as a print for my collection. In addition to designing prints, I have also experimented with bonding technique. Bonding allows to join two sheets of fabric without sewing and can produce unique and seamless textured patterns. The fabrics are pleated, glued, and ironed. The pattern of the pleats in this collection are inspired by the dermal denticles found in the skin of the shark. The textured pattern and vivid colours of the print in the collection are interpretation of the valiant and proud personality of the sharks. By creating loud and striking garments, I wanted to boost confidence of the person wearing them. The collection consists of corset, dress, bikini, skirt, bodysuit, bustier, and high waist swim knicker.
